#include "low_level_display_st7796.h"
#include <stdio.h>
#include <stdlib.h>
// RGB565 color definitions
#define COLOR_BLACK 0x0000
#define COLOR_WHITE 0xFFFF
LowLevelDisplayST7796::LowLevelDisplayST7796(const st7796_config* cfg, int w, int h)
: config(cfg), width(w), height(h), initialized(false) {
}
LowLevelDisplayST7796::~LowLevelDisplayST7796() {
// Cleanup if needed
}
bool LowLevelDisplayST7796::init() {
if (initialized) {
return true;
}
st7796_init(config, width, height);
initialized = true;
printf("ST7796 display initialized: %dx%d\n", width, height);
return true;
}
void LowLevelDisplayST7796::clear(bool white) {
st7796_fill(white ? COLOR_WHITE : COLOR_BLACK);
}
void LowLevelDisplayST7796::draw_pixel(int x, int y, bool white) {
st7796_draw_pixel(x, y, white ? COLOR_WHITE : COLOR_BLACK);
}
void LowLevelDisplayST7796::draw_buffer(const uint8_t* bit_buffer) {
if (!bit_buffer) return;
// Allocate RGB565 buffer for entire screen
uint16_t *rgb_buffer = (uint16_t *)malloc(width * height * sizeof(uint16_t));
if (!rgb_buffer) {
printf("Error: Failed to allocate RGB buffer\n");
return;
}
// Convert 1-bit buffer to RGB565
for (int y = 0; y < height; y++) {
for (int x = 0; x < width; x++) {
int byte_index = (y * width + x) / 8;
int bit_index = 7 - (x % 8);
bool pixel_white = (bit_buffer[byte_index] >> bit_index) & 0x01;
rgb_buffer[y * width + x] = pixel_white ? COLOR_WHITE : COLOR_BLACK;
}
}
// Draw entire buffer at once
st7796_set_cursor(0, 0);
st7796_write(rgb_buffer, width * height);
free(rgb_buffer);
}
void LowLevelDisplayST7796::refresh() {
// ST7796 updates immediately, no refresh needed
}
void LowLevelDisplayST7796::set_backlight(bool on) {
// ST7796 driver doesn't have backlight control yet
// TODO: Add GPIO control for backlight pin
(void)on;
}
void LowLevelDisplayST7796::set_rotation(uint8_t rotation) {
// ST7796 driver doesn't have rotation control yet
// TODO: Add MADCTL register manipulation for rotation
(void)rotation;
}
